Now it can be told: Shortly after the Six Day War, Moshe Dayan allowed Priests to perform sacred service on the Temple Mount. Only once in the last thousand years (since the second Muslim conquest of the Holy Land - the first was in the 7th century after the rise of Islam) has a Yom Kippur service been carried out on the Temple Mount. Kept secret for nearly 50 years, the prayer leader at the time recently told the story to correspondent Haggai Huberman. The service was complete with prostrations as in Temple times, though without sacrificial and incense offerings. The main participant was none other than Rabbi Menachem HaCohen (the name Cohen means priest and almost always denotes someone descended from Moses' brother Aaron, the first Priest), who served in the past as Labor Party Knesset Member, Rabbi of the national Histadrut Labor Organization, and top aide to IDF Chief Rabbi Maj.-Gen. Shlomo Goren. In the famous photo of Rabbi Goren blowing the shofar atop the Mount upon its 1967 liberation by Israeli forces, Rabbi HaCohen can be seen at his side. After the Six Day War, a sharp dispute arose between Defense Minister Moshe Dayan, who "returned the Temple Mount keys" to the Waqf, and Rabbi Goren, who felt that Jews must be allowed to pray at their most sacred site and wanted to build a synagogue there. After Rabbi Goren held a Tisha B'Av prayer service atop the Mount just six weeks after the Six Day War, Dayan forbade him by military order to pray there again. For Yom Kippur, just two months later, Rabbi Goren had an inspiration. On the morning of Yom Kippur eve, he appeared at Rabbi HaCohen's home in Ramat Gan with ten IDF Rabbinate soldiers, and told him, "Dayan has forbidden me to hold a prayer service on the Mount, but he said nothing about you. Here are ten soldiers, and a Torah scroll - I ask you to please take my place and make a minyan [prayer service] there." Huberman reports that Dayan knew of Rabbi Goren's plan, but did not stop it. He feared that a minyan run by the Chief Rabbi, with the rank of Maj.-Gen. [today, IDF Chief Rabbis are not ranked as high] would cause an international uproar. Rabbi HaCohen told Huberman that he was very excited to fulfill the request, and even took his two sons, aged 8 and 5, along with him. Rabbi HaCohen's father Mordechai authored scholarly books proving the existence of a synagogue on the Temple Mount during the Middle Ages, as well as Maimonides' visit to the holy site. Rabbi HaCohen led most of the prayer services, and the highlight was when he reached the phrase recited by the High Priest on Yom Kippur [in free translation]: "Please, G-d, I have sinned, as have the other Priests [and the Nation]. Please, atone for our sins, as is written in Your Torah: 'On this day G-d will atone for you and purify you of your sins.'" The High Priest would then recite the Ineffable Name of G-d, at which point the entire congregation would bow down and fall on their faces - which is precisely what the participants in the modern-era service of 1967 did, just meters away from where the service was held for hundreds of years in purity and holiness. The worshipers did not leave the Border Guard position near the Al Aqsa mosque the entire day, by order of Rabbi Goren. Only 8-year-old Meron managed to sneak out and actually stood at the entrance to the mosque. Following the final prayer service, as Yom Kippur ebbed away, the worshipers went out and stood in the middle of the plaza, where Rabbi HaCohen actually blew the shofar signaling the end of the holy day. "As I blew the shofar," he recalled, "I could hear the shofar being blown below us, at the Western Wall plaza." Defense Minister Avigdor Lieberman said in an interview with a Palestinian newspaper Monday that Israel's next war with Gaza militants would be their last "because we will completely destroy them." Lieberman however said he had no intention of starting a new war in Gaza, which would be the fourth since 2008. He urged Palestinians to pressure Hamas to "stop [its] crazy policies." "As minister of defense, I would like to clarify that we have no intention of starting a new war against our neighbors in the Gaza Strip or the West Bank, Lebanon or Syria," he said in the interview with Jerusalem-based Al-Quds newspaper. "But in Gaza, like the Iranians, they intend to eliminate the state of Israel ... If they impose the next war on Israel, it will be their last. I would like to emphasize again: It will be their last confrontation because we will completely destroy them." Lieberman is part of what is seen as the most right-wing government in Israeli history, with several prominent members of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u's coalition openly opposing a Palestinian state. But while known as a security-minded hard-liner, Lieberman believes in a two-state solution to the conflict based on land swaps. He reiterated that position in the interview, saying he sees the main settlement blocks in the occupied West Bank remaining part of Israel under a final peace deal. Lieberman, who took office in May, also criticized Palestinian president Mahmoud Abbas, accusing him of failing to make tough compromises that could lead to peace. He predicted Abbas would lose if elections were held, with polls showing most Palestinians would like the 81-year-old to resign. Such elections could lead to Hamas taking power in the West Bank, where Abbas's secular Fatah party currently dominates, but Lieberman said he believed a different outcome was possible. "There are enough sensible people in the (Palestinian Authority) who understand the situation and know if there is a choice to make between Hamas and Israel, they think partnering with Israel will be better for them," he said. Lieberman has recently spoken of trying to bypass Palestinian leaders and reach out directly to communities, and his interview appeared to be part of that effort. Al-Quds was heavily criticized on social media by Palestinians who say it should not have agreed to an interview with an Israeli official as it amounted to sanctioning "normalization" with an occupying power. Before taking over as defense minister, Lieberman made a series of controversial statements, including one directed at Ismail Haniya, Hamas's leader in the Gaza Strip. Lieberman said he would give Haniya 48 hours to hand over two detained Israeli civilians and the bodies of soldiers killed in a 2014 war "or you're dead." He has since backed off such statements and said he is committed to "responsible, reasonable policy." The involvement of Turkish special operations, armored and artillery forces in support of the Kurdish Peshmerga battle to drive ISIS out of Bashiqa, 12 south of Mosul, marks a pivotal moment in the US-led coalition's anti-ISIS offensive to free Iraq's second city. The entire Mosul operation hangs in the balance since Turkey stepped into the fighting in Iraq, at the initiative of the US. Instead of fighting ISIS, the coalition's partners are squaring off to fight each other. debkafile's military sources report that Turkey was allowed to gatecrash the fighting around Mosul after US Defense Secretary Ashton Carter visited the KRG capital of Irbil Sunday, Oct. 23. He urged Kurdish leaders to bow to President Tayyip Erdogan's demands for a role in the battle. The Kurdish leaders succumbed to the pressure with the proviso that Turkey cease its air and artillery assaults on Syrian Kurdish militias in northern Syria. When Ankara accepted this condition, Ashton set out for the Bashiqa arena, becoming the first US defense secretary to come that close to a battlefront against ISIS in Iraq. He visited the Turkish military encampment outside Bashiqa and was given a briefing by their commanders. As soon as he departed, Turkish units entered the fray in support of the Peshmerga fighters According to Turkish Prime Minister Binali Yildrim, this involvement was limited to tank and artillery support for the Kurdish forces. Our military sources report, however, that it went much further and included Turkish special operations forces and tanks. By Monday, Oct. 24, Turkish troops were still backing up the Kurdish effort to purge Bashiqa of ISIS fighters. Tehran's reaction to this change on the game board was extreme. Our sources report that the pro-Iranian Iraqi Shiite militias assigned to subordinate tasks in the Mosul operation were immediately put on a state of readiness. Commanders of the Bader Brigades, the Population Mobilization Force and the Hashd eal-Shaabi reported that they were standing ready to attack the Turkish forces operating at Bashiqa, whom they termed "gangs of terrorists no less dangerous than ISIS." The Iranian government leaned hard on Iraq's Shiite Prime Minister Haidar Al-Abadi to make him redirect Iraqi government forces from the Mosul arena to join the Shiite forces preparing to strike the Turkish troops at Bashiqa. Al-Abadi had in the past week demanded the removal of Turkish troops from Iraqi soil, a demand Ankara just as steadily rebuffed. Building up at present is an imminent head-to-head fight between Turkish and Kurdish forces on the one hand and Iraqi Shiites on the other. In an effort to prevent the long-awaited Mosul operation degenerating into an all-out conflagration among US allies, with the Islamist State no doubt cheering on, the Obama administration Monday turned to Tehran, Baghdad, Ankara and Irbil and asked them back off lest they wreck their primary mission of evicting ISIS from Mosul. Tehran may decide to give ground on this but the price it exacts will be steep: an overhaul of the Iraqi Shiite militias' rear position and permission for their direct intervention in the battle for Mosul, including their entry into the city. This permission the US commanders have hitherto withheld. This would be a big prize. Mosul has been coveted by Iranian strategists as a major transit point on the land bridge they have designed to link the Islamic Republic to Syria and the Mediterranean. This prize would go by the board if the Turks and Kurds were first in the liberated city first and assumed control. Pastor Greg Laurie explains significance of a solid spiritual foundation Everyone has character. It might be good. It might be bad. But you have it. And character, or personal integrity, is developed on a daily basis. With every thought you think, with every deed you do, you are either building it up or tearing it down. It comes down to this. If you cheat during practice, you will cheat in the game. If you cheat in your head, you will cheat on the test. You will cheat in business. You will cheat on your mate. Character is simply a long habit continued. It has been said, "Sow a thought, and you reap an act; sow an act, and you reap a habit; sow a habit, and you reap a character; sow a character, and you reap a destiny." The Bible tells the story of four men who had character: Shadrach, Meshach, Abednego and Daniel the prophet. These four young men were Hebrew teenagers who had been carried away to captivity in Babylon and brought to the king's palace. Their world, as they knew it, changed overnight. They were taken away from family and friends and placed into an environment that was hostile to their faith. Their world turned upside down. Everything was immersed in idolatry and false beliefs. The king thought that if he could remove them from family and remove them from friends, he could conform them into his image. But the king had not considered this: You can't change what a person is on the inside. These four young men had character. They took a stand, even in the little things. For them, this meant they wouldn't eat the food at the king's table. We can only guess the reason, but I think it probably was because it was unclean under Mosaic Law to a large degree, and because it was dedicated to false gods. In their minds that was a compromise. The Bible tells us that "Daniel resolved not to defile himself with the royal food and wine, and he asked the chief official for permission not to defile himself this way" (Daniel 1:8 NIV). This wasn't just about food; this was about climbing the ladder of success. To even be in the palace meant that Daniel, Shadrach, Meshach and Abednego were in a position of potential power. If they played their cards right, they eventually would be serving the king himself. Therefore, to eat the king's food and to drink his wine was the way to climb the corporate ladder in Babylon. It was like being asked to lunch by the boss or the CEO, who has taken a special interest in you. These four teens made a stand in a small area. It seemed insignificant. It didn't seem like a big deal. But small things become big things. Character is built in the little things and then demonstrated and revealed in the bigger things. Understand, they faced the intimidating King Nebuchadnezzar. To incur his wrath could mean the loss of their lives. Nebuchadnezzar was a cruel and powerful man. After he had captured the Israelites and brought them into captivity, he had the king of Israel's sons brought before their father. Nebuchadnezzar killed them so the last thing the king saw were his own sons being killed before him. Then Nebuchadnezzar gouged out the king's eyes. He was a wicked man. Daniel, Shadrach, Meshach and Abednego could have alienated King Nebuchadnezzar and gotten him angry. They could have had their own eyes gouged out. But they made their stand. Even though they were in the king's palace, away from family and friends, the Lord was still with them to help them through. The official in charge of them said, in effect, "If I don't give you this food, you guys are going to look emaciated and underfed. The king will take it out on me." They said to him, "Please test your servants for ten days: Give us nothing but vegetables to eat and water to drink. Then compare our appearance with that of the young men who eat the royal food, and treat your servants in accordance with what you see" (Daniel 1:12-13 NIV). He went along with it, and sure enough, not only did God sustain them, but they looked healthier than the others who were eating at the king's table. They passed the test. This was really about their spiritual life, which to them was more important than anything else. The foundation for that kind of character and the strength to stand up for God, even at the risk of death, was a foundation that had been laid early in their lives. If you're building a house, the most important time is when you lay the foundation. It is a lot more fun to choose your flooring or carpeting and to decorate your home, but that stuff is secondary. If your foundation has not been laid properly, then you will have problems. The foundation matters. In the same way, we will spend a lot of time on peripheral issues that don't matter, and we won't spend enough time on the foundation on which we have built our lives. That foundation is primarily laid in the days of your youth. In your youth, decisions are made, like your career choice or the person you marry, that will affect you for the rest of your life.
